Output 81f403a1e300e2314fce920956674e7e13356cc9904dccf861d775cd539e4200:0

value
1005167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 517f608e4cf6a4c6902928c7a7bd8d792357bb83 OP_EQUAL
address
397wFQL5ML3WB9QGE5iY51Hpmdky1oJW3a
transaction
81f403a1e300e2314fce920956674e7e13356cc9904dccf861d775cd539e4200
spent
true